I recently moved to Outlook 2003 in cached Exchange mode. I'm having funny
problems with rules, mainly ones which act if the "sender is in the specified Address Book" and move the message to a specific folder. I've given up on having the rules actually fire upon message receipt, but I could get by if they work when I fire them manually. However, I've got messages that won't get picked up by the rule. I've re-added the contact from the message and moved said contact to the appropriate address book - and the message is still ignored. This, even though SOME messages from the same contact might actually get recognized and moved by the rule. At first, I thought it might be the difference between Exchange contacts and other contacts - but I do have some Exchange contacts that correctly get found in the appropriate Address book and moved. If it has to do with differences between the types of contacts being received, so far it's been to subtle for me to find. At this point, I'd be happy just to hear "forget it, it won't work", so I can stop wasting my time. Otherwise, I'll be happy to check any and all options that folks might want to know. |
